East West Bancorp Inc. (EWBC) is trading at $122.67 as of April 24, 2026, registering a 1.20% decline in recent trading sessions. This analysis breaks down key technical levels, prevailing market context, and potential near-term scenarios for the regional banking stock, which specializes in cross-border financial services between the U.S. and Asian markets.
